"Here's a simple jam featuring only the Korg NTS-1 synthesizer, using its surprisingly powerful arpeggiator.

My music on Bandcamp: http://waveformer42.bandcamp.com/

There's no way to share NTS-1 patches yet, and not easy to read parameters settings, so this is the patch as far as I can remember. Oscillator type Triangle, Sweep rate 0.1. Filter type LP4, Resonance 0%, Rate 9Hz, Depth 50%. Modulator type Flanger, Time 25%. Depth 40%. Reverb type: Submarine, Time max, Depth 60%, Dry: 65%. Tremolo rate 0.2Hz, Tremolo depth 20%. Arpeggiator type d-C, Tempo 69 BPM, Pattern length 19, pattern type varies throughout the jam.

During the jam, I play with filter cutoff, oscillator shape modulation, and switch the arpeggiator between octave, sus4, minor and minor diminished.

The audio is recorded on a Korg KP2S and normalized in Audacity. Video is recorded on iPhoneX. Audio and video is synchronized in DaVinci Resolve 15.
